The global Low Carbon Ferrochrome market is projected to grow from US$ 2,499.63 million in 2024 to US$ 3,533.44 million by 2031, at a Compound Annual Growth Rate (CAGR) of 5.90% during the forecast period.
The US & Canada market for Low Carbon Ferrochrome is estimated to increase from $ 176.08 million in 2024 to reach $ 197.28 million by 2031, at a CAGR of 2.72% during the forecast period of 2025 through 2031.
The China market for Low Carbon Ferrochrome is estimated to increase from $ 1,588.38 million in 2024 to reach $ 2,422.10 million by 2031, at a CAGR of 6.96% during the forecast period of 2025 through 2031.
The Europe market for Low Carbon Ferrochrome is estimated to increase from $ 297.94 million in 2024 to reach $ 356.46 million by 2031, at a CAGR of 3.79% during the forecast period of 2025 through 2031.
The global key manufacturers of Low Carbon Ferrochrome include Fu Ferroalloys Group, ChEMK Industrial Group, Eurasian Resources Group, Jai Balaji Group, Taizhou Beiyang Metal Materials, Elektrowerk Weisweiler, etc. In 2024, the global top five players had a share approximately 45% in terms of revenue.
